Mark Stanton has extensive experience in product design. Mark began their career in 2002 as a Senior Industrial Designer for the User-Centered Design team at Sun Microsystems, Inc. In 2010 they joined Oracle as a Principal Industrial Designer for the User-Centered Design Group. In 2016, they joined Tradecraft as a Product Designer, where they were responsible for research, UX and UI Lead for the YouCaring client. In 2017, they worked as a Freelance Product Designer for Brightgate, Perricone MD, and Samsung Electronics America. Mark is currently a Senior Product Designer at Ridecell.

Mark Stanton obtained a B.S. (with Distinction) in Industrial Design from San Jose State University. Mark then attended California State University - East Bay for Computer Science. In June 2019, they obtained a UX Certificate from the Nielsen Norman Group.
